Output 670843a720ae56406a38d777c61ea1e8946a09f10c4ebf91f5c9fbb149dfd44f:5

value
8304
script pubkey
OP_0 OP_PUSHBYTES_20 bbd5a86c525c5698809202e7d222ea36f902c2a8
address
bc1qh026smzjt3tf3qyjqtnaygh2xmus9s4gmc3cz2
transaction
670843a720ae56406a38d777c61ea1e8946a09f10c4ebf91f5c9fbb149dfd44f
spent
true